CBF Disaster Response
The Cooperative Baptist Fellowship is preparing its response in the aftermath of Hurricanes Gustav and Ike. CBF specializes in rebuilding efforts - not first response or search and rescue.  After the storms have passed, CBF personnel will assess the needs, determine how CBF can best respond, and then communicate what Fellowship Baptists can do to help.
